FLOTTWEG provides all machines<br />
with adjustable differential<br />
speeds (hydraulic drives,<br />
dual VFDs and SIMP-DRIVE ®<br />
drives) with this control system.<br />
The range of control systems<br />
covers a basic version<br />
with a hydraulic-mechanical<br />
analog control via an electronic<br />
industrial control system to<br />
programmable logic controllers<br />
(PLC) and integration into distributive<br />
control systems (DCS).<br />
All electronic systems allow for<br />
remote control and monitoring.<br />
Programmable controls support<br />
a variety of complex links<br />
and monitoring for plant<br />
systems (e.g. CIP and automated<br />
process steps).<br />
